First edition of this rare baseball work. One of 500 numbered examples, this copy is 309. Octavo, original cloth. Rubbing to the cloth extremities, one page has an old tape repair, in very good condition. Harry Ellard was a Cincinnati journalist. He knew of and consulted the best photographs and documents relating to the Cincinnati Club, and had the cooperation of several Red Stockings players.
